Minutes — Management Meeting, Discount Policy

Attendees: full commercial team. Quick recap for sales leads: we agreed large deals (over 250k) now need sign-off from Dorrit Vane before any discount past 12%. Stacking promos with volume pricing is officially out. Corwin will draft the one-pager by Thursday. Questions went mostly to edge cases in the Ashgrove accounts.

The thinking behind the new thresholds is captured in the note below.

board note of kagef-fawef: Headcount on the Kasdor team goes from 61 to 128 by the end of May. Gross margin on Kasdor came in at 27 percent against a plan of 38 percent.

## Deploying Pickwright

Quick notes for the weekly sync: Pickwright (our pick-list optimizer) now ships as a single container, so the old two-step deploy is gone. Push to main, let the pipeline build, then promote through the Harkvale cluster dashboard.

One gotcha — the optimizer reads its tuning knobs (aisle weights, batch window, congestion penalty) at startup only, so a config change means a restart. Don't hot-edit and wonder why nothing happened.

The settings we're currently running in production are as follows.

service settings:
PELATH_PIN=5541
PELATH_TENANT=eliath
PELATH_METRICS_HOST=metrics.pelath.qorveltech.example
PELATH_SEAL=seal_2e786e59
PELATH_STANDBY_TEAM=eliius

TICKET-4182: Config drift on Lanternwick gateway

Welcome aboard. The Lanternwick gateway supports hot-reloading of configuration, which means changes applied via the admin channel take effect without a restart — but they never get written back to the repo. Over the past month, three instances have drifted from the committed baseline. Please reconcile each instance against source control and disable ad-hoc reloads until we add an audit hook. For reference, the current committed configuration is as follows.

settings of fafop-tadug:
RALIR_PIN=7786
RALIR_TENANT=oliion
RALIR_METRICS_HOST=metrics.ralir.halixsys.internal
RALIR_SEAL=seal_1b9f28d0
RALIR_STANDBY_TEAM=quenys